Axios1.基本说明Axios是一个基于promise的网络请求库,作用于node.js和浏览器中。它是isomorphic的(即同一套代码可以运行在浏览器和node.js中)。在服务端它使用原生node.jshttp模块,而在客户端(浏览端)则使用XMLHttpRequest。axios是独立于
Promise1.Promise基本介绍Promise是异步编程的一种解决方案,可以解决传统Ajax回调函数嵌套问题。传统的Ajax异步调用在需要多个操作的时候,会导致多个回调函数嵌套,导致代码不够直观,就是常说的CallbackHell为了解决上述的问题,Promise对象应运而生,在EMCASc
JSON&Ajax034.jQuery的Ajax请求原生Ajax请求问题分析:编写原生的Ajax要写很多的代码,还要考虑浏览器兼容问题,使用不方便在实际工作中,一般使用JavaScript的框架(比如jquery)发动Ajax请求,从而解决这个问题。4.1jQueryAjax操作方法在线文档
JSON&Ajax021.Ajax基本介绍1.1Ajax是什么AJAX即“AsynchronousJavaScriptAndXML”(异步JavaScript和XML)Ajax是一种浏览器异步发起请求(指定发哪些数据),局部更新页面的技术传统的网页(不使用AJAX)如果需要更新内容,必需重载
你将建造什么您将构建一个使用基于Spring的RESTfulWeb服务的jQuery客户端。具体来说,客户端将使用在使用CORS构建RESTfulWeb服务中创建的服务。将通过index.html在浏览器中打开文件来访问jQuery客户端,并将在以下位置使用接受请求的服务:http://rest-s
Ajax介绍Ajax是XMLHttpRequest对象提供了对HTTP协议的完全的访问,早期的项目,我们只能通过它向服务器端请求数据,包括Jquery封装的Ajax请求库也是基于它的封装我们来看一下基于XMLHttpRequest对象去做一个Ajax请求的事例复制//通过XMLHttpRequest
前言最近做网站体验优化的时候突然发现一个好东西,pace.js(加载进度条插件),gzip之后只有几kb,简单好用,特地分享出来,也作为自己的一个学习总结。pace.js介绍pace.js是一个自动加载页面进度栏的小插件,它可以自动监视您的Ajax请求,事件循环滞后,文档就绪状态以及页面上的元素来确
有时候我们需要在用户离开页面的时候,做一些上报来记录用户行为或者埋点,又或者是发送到服务器的ajax请求。那如何保证请求能够正确的送达就是一个很关键的点。下面我们就来介绍下应该如何操作:首先,要做事件监听浏览器有两个事件可以用来监听页面关闭,beforeunload和unload。beforeunl
前言这篇文章主要聊一聊如何手写一个jquery的ajax方法,这是前端中的基础知识,也是一道非常经典的前端面试题!一步步手写ajax在web页面中与后端通信的顺序一般都是客户端向服务器发起请求,然后服务器再回复客户端,用于通信的工具就是ajax。如果你喜欢足球,你肯定知道荷甲联赛中也有一支豪门足球俱
一、前端进行网络请求的关注点大多数情况下,在前端发起一个网络请求我们只需关注下面几点:传入基本参数(url,请求方式)请求参数、请求参数类型设置请求头获取响应的方式获取响应头、响应状态、响应结果异常处理携带cookie设置跨域请求二、前端进行网络请求的方式form表单、ifream、刷新